Riding to Alewife

Here's the plan for those riding their bikes to Alewife. 


We'll hop on the bike path in Lexington Center and ride it all the way to Mill Street. We'll follow Mill Street to Mass Ave and then back to the bike path at Swan Place to avoid having to ride on sidewalks. 


There are plenty of places to lock your bikes at Alewife. 




2:10 PM - 2:40 PM Lexington Green to Alewife
2:50 PM - 3:07 PM Red Line to Park Street or 
2:57 PM - 3:14 PM 


We'll be met by Moving Planet parade marshalls at Park Street Station. 
We'll have plenty of time to walk to Christopher Columbus Park. 
The regular fare will be $2.00. The senior fare will be $0.60. 

Riding Back to Lexington - Bus Riders

There are a number of options for folks taking the bus and the T back to Lexington Center. 


If you want to be back in Lexington early, then you should plan to leave the rally around 5PM to be able to catch the 6:00PM bus from Alewife to Lexington Center. 


If you want to stay to the end of the rally, you can still catch the last bus from Alewife to Lexington Center at 7:00PM. 


Once you've decided when you want to leave, there are three reasonable options for where to catch the T. 




1200 yard walk (2/3 mile) to Downtown Crossing Station, 1 transfer, total time 72 minutes, 14 minute walk

5:10 PM - 5:24 PM Walk to Downtown Crossing
5:28 PM - 5:47 PM Take Red Line to Alewife or 
5:35 PM - 5:54 PM Red Line to Alewife 
6:00 PM - 6:22 PM Take 62/76 bus to Lexington Center

Riding the Bus to Alewife and on to Park Street

Here's the plan for bus riders.

We'll be catching the 62/76 bus at 2:21 PM in front of Cary Library. 
The bus will arrive at Alewife at 2:44 PM. 
We'll take the 2:50 PM  or the 2:57 PM Red Line train to Park Street Station. 
We'll arrive at Park Street at 3:07 PM or 3:14 PM. 


We'll be met by Moving Planet parade marshalls at Park Street Station. 
We'll have plenty of time to walk to Christoper Columbus Park.
The regular fare will be $3.50 and the senior fare will be $1.00.

Moving Planet Rally September 24, 2011

A Day to Move New England and our World Beyond Fossil Fuels 

Join a revolutionary ride on Sept. 24, 2011, from the streets of Lexington to Boston, warning our elected leaders, businesses and communities that it is time to get serious about moving beyond fossil fuels. 


We must begin building a secure, healthy, just and sustainable future. 


Citizens from across New England will be riding to Christopher Columbus Park in Boston to declare that we have the knowledge and the power to build a secure, healthy, just and sustainable future! 


Everyone can participate! Starting at 2 PM, Lexington residents will be moving to Boston on their bikes, on the T or via Prius carpools. 


The first group of riders will ride from Lexington Green to Alewife. They will then jump on the Red Line from Alewife to Park Street Station. 


Alternatively you can catch a Prius carpool or the bus to Alewife Station. Parade marshalls will meet us at Park Street Station and direct groups of 25 people to the rally at Christopher Columbus Park. 


A second group of riders will ride 12.5 miles from Lexington Green directly to Christopher Columbus Park. Once we arrive, our bikes will be safely parked and guarded by MassBike valets!



Revolutionary Ride Schedule 
2:00 PM – We’ll leave from Lexington Green for Boston and Alewife. 
2:30 PM – First group of riders arrives at Alewife
3:00 PM – First group of riders arrives at Park Street Station
3:30 PM – Second group of riders arrives at Christopher Columbus Park
3:45 PM – Moving Planet Rally for Solutions begins
5:00 PM – Revolutionary riders head back to Lexington Green
